Abstract EN
Aims.
To compare visual and anatomic outcomes of adjunct intravitreous (IVT) triamcinolone acetonide to antivascular endothelial growth factor (VEGF) injections to IVT anti-VEGF injections alone for center-involving diabetic macular edema (DME) in treatment-naïve eyes.
Methods.
Retrospective study of treatment-naïve eyes with center-involving DME.
The primary outcome was the change in best corrected visual acuity (BCVA) in eyes receiving only IVT anti-VEGF (group 1) and eyes receiving IVT anti-VEGF and adjunct IVT-TA (group 2).
Results.
Included were 192 eyes.
The mean change in BCVA was +3.5 letters in group 1 compared to −3.5 letters in group 2 (p=0.048).
Final macular thickness improved by −94 μm in group 1 versus −68 μm in group 2 (p=0.26).
In group 1, 5/150 eyes compared to 9/42 eyes in group 2 (3.3% versus 21%, p=0.0005) had a IOP >10 mmHg increase.
Six of 126 phakic eyes in group 1 versus 12/33 phakic eyes in group 2 underwent cataract surgery (4.7% versus 36.3%, p=0.00009).
Conclusions.
IVT-TA results in no additional benefit in eyes treated with anti-VEGF agents for DME.
